A former BC child star had plans to drive to Ottawa and kill Prime Minister Justin Trudeau after he killed his mother in April 2020.
The details were revealed in court on Monday during the first day of the sentencing hearing for 24-year-old extortionist Ryan Grantham.
In March, Grantham pleaded guilty to second-degree murder for the murder of his mother.
Barbara Waite was found dead in her Squamish home on April 1, 2020.
Police had rushed to the Government Road home for a welfare check.

On Monday in court, Crown read the agreed-upon statement that Grantham shot his mother in the back of the head while playing the piano.

The next day he loaded his car with pistols, ammunition, Molotov cocktails, camping gear and a map to Rideau Cottage in Ottawa, where Trudeau lives.
Documents said Grantham talked about killing Trudeau to police when he was arrested and wrote about it in his diary.
In the days leading up to his mother’s death, Grantham was filmed in front of the camera pretending to walk away from the murder and in another he described what happened. The video was shown in court.

The court heard that Grantham began driving east, but only reached Hope.

He then turned around and planned to kill people at random at Lions Gate Bridge or Simon Fraser University.
Grantham drove to Vancouver but turned himself in to police.

Grantham recently appeared on the BC-based Riverdale TV show and has a long list of credits, including The Imaginarium of Doctor Parnasus, Supernatural, and iZombie.
The second-degree murder carries an automatic life sentence without the possibility of parole for 10 years.
